Honda GB350 (2024)

Category: Modern Classic
LAMS: Yes

RIDER PROFILE

Height: 160–170 cm
Flat footing: One foot
Bike lowered: No
Experience level: Beginner
Riding style: Weekend rides

QUICK TAKE

A forgiving, easygoing learner bike with classic character — smooth to ride, confidence-building, and all about enjoying the ride rather than chasing speed.

🤍 WHAT I LOVED

  • Very easy and forgiving to ride

  • Corners well and feels predictable

  • Relaxed, enjoyable riding experience

  • Great character from the single-cylinder engine

  • Gutsy, satisfying sound

  • Perfect for riders focused on enjoyment over speed

⚠️ WHAT FELT CHALLENGING

  • Slightly top-heavy feel at first

  • Adjustment period coming from a smaller learner bike (125cc)

  • Feels slower off the mark compared to some bikes

PERSONAL NOTES

This is a bike that makes learning feel enjoyable.

Coming from a smaller learner bike, it initially felt a bit top heavy — but that didn’t last long. After a couple of rides, it quickly became comfortable and easy to manage.

It’s not about speed or quick acceleration — it’s about the experience. The sound, the feel, and the way it rides all add to that relaxed, enjoyable vibe.

If you’re not chasing speed and just want to enjoy riding, this bike really delivers.

🧭 WHO THIS BIKE SUITS

  • Beginner riders wanting something forgiving and easy

  • Riders who value character and riding feel over speed

  • Those looking for a relaxed weekend ride

🚫 WHO IT MIGHT NOT SUIT

  • Riders wanting fast acceleration or high performance

  • Those uncomfortable with a slightly taller or top-heavy feel initially

FINAL VERDICT

Yes — especially for learning.

A simple, character-filled bike that’s easy to ride and enjoyable from the start. Perfect for riders who want to focus on the experience, not the speed.
